Purpose

As quadcopter un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) become increasingly prevalent in applications such as delivery services, environmental monitoring and aerial photography, optimizing their energy consumption remains a paramount challenge. This paper aims to address this critical aspect to enhance operational efficiency and extend mission durations by reviewing the latest trends and techniques in energy optimization.

Design/methodology/approach

This review systematically examines various strategies for reducing energy consumption, incorporating flight path optimization algorithms that account for wind conditions and terrain features, adaptive control systems capable of dynamically adjusting flight parameters in realtime and models and simulations for accurate energy consumption estimation. By analyzing recent advancements and comparing their effectiveness, the paper highlights both achievements and gaps in the field.

Findings

Key findings indicate significant progress in the development of sophisticated algorithms and control systems that contribute to energy savings. Integrating environmental factors, such as wind patterns and turbulence, into flight planning and control can lead to substantial improvements in energy efficiency. In addition, emerging trends, such as machine learning techniques for predictive modeling and real-time optimization, show great potential for further innovation.

Originality/value

The paper provides a comprehensive review of state-of-the-art techniques in energy optimization for quadcopter UAVs, highlighting the most recent advancements while identifying areas requiring further research. By placing emphasis on environmental integration and real-time adaptive strategies, it offers unique insights into future directions, underscoring how machine learning and advanced control methodologies can maximize energy efficiency in evolving UAV applications.
